博客 云原生监控技术深度解析:指标采集与日志分析

云原生监控技术深度解析:指标采集与日志分析

   数栈君   发表于 2025-12-22 19:18  158  0

在数字化转型的浪潮中,企业对实时监控和数据分析的需求日益增长。云原生技术的普及为企业提供了更高效、灵活的 IT 基础设施,但同时也带来了监控的复杂性。如何在云原生环境中高效采集指标、分析日志,并通过数据中台、数字孪生和数字可视化技术实现业务价值,成为企业关注的焦点。

本文将深入解析云原生监控技术中的指标采集与日志分析两大核心环节,探讨其技术细节、应用场景以及对企业数字化转型的推动作用。


一、云原生监控技术概述

云原生(Cloud Native)是指一种基于云平台设计和构建应用程序的技术理念,旨在最大化地发挥云计算的优势。在云原生环境中,容器化、微服务化、自动化运维等技术被广泛应用,但这也带来了监控的挑战。企业需要实时监控应用程序的性能、可用性和安全性,以确保业务的稳定运行。

云原生监控技术的核心目标是通过采集指标、日志和跟踪数据,全面了解系统的运行状态,并通过数据分析和可视化手段,为企业提供决策支持。以下是对云原生监控技术的详细解析。


二、指标采集:云原生监控的基础

指标采集是云原生监控的第一步,也是最重要的一步。指标数据反映了系统的运行状态,包括CPU使用率、内存占用、网络流量、请求响应时间等。通过采集这些指标,企业可以实时了解系统的健康状况,并快速定位问题。

1. 指标采集的常见方法

在云原生环境中,指标采集主要通过以下几种方式实现:

  • Prometheus:Prometheus 是一个开源的监控和报警工具,广泛应用于云原生环境。它通过 scrape 的方式采集指标数据,并支持多种存储和可视化方案(如 Grafana)。
  • Grafana:Grafana 是一个功能强大的可视化平台,可以与 Prometheus 配合使用,将指标数据以图表形式展示,便于用户理解和分析。
  • 云原生平台内置监控:许多云服务提供商(如 AWS、Azure、Google Cloud)都提供了内置的监控服务,可以直接采集和分析指标数据。

2. 指标采集的关键点

在采集指标时,企业需要注意以下几点:

  • 指标的颗粒度:指标的采集频率需要根据业务需求调整。过高会导致数据量过大,增加存储和计算成本;过低则可能无法捕捉到关键的性能波动。
  • 指标的覆盖范围:需要确保采集的指标能够全面反映系统的运行状态,包括前端、后端、数据库、网络等各个环节。
  • 指标的标准化:通过标准化指标格式,可以提高数据的可比性和分析效率,例如使用统一的时间戳、单位和命名规范。

3. 指标采集的工具推荐

以下是一些常用的指标采集工具:

  • Prometheus:适用于需要高度定制化监控的企业。
  • Grafana:适用于需要强大可视化功能的企业。
  • ELK Stack:虽然主要用于日志分析,但也可以结合指标采集工具使用。

三、日志分析:云原生监控的深度洞察

日志是系统运行的记录,包含了丰富的操作信息和错误信息。通过分析日志,企业可以了解系统的运行细节,定位问题的根本原因,并优化系统性能。

1. 日志分析的常见方法

在云原生环境中,日志分析主要通过以下几种方式实现:

  • 结构化日志:结构化日志是指以键值对形式记录的日志,例如 JSON 格式的日志。结构化日志便于计算机解析和分析。
  • 半结构化日志:半结构化日志是指以文本形式记录的日志,例如常见的日志文件。半结构化日志需要通过解析工具提取有用信息。
  • 日志聚合与分析平台:通过日志聚合工具(如 Fluentd、Logstash)将分散的日志数据收集到集中存储,再通过分析平台(如 ELK Stack、Splunk)进行分析。

2. 日志分析的关键点

在分析日志时,企业需要注意以下几点:

  • 日志的实时性:日志分析需要实时进行,以便快速响应问题。
  • 日志的存储与管理:日志数据量大,存储成本高,需要合理规划存储策略,例如使用分布式存储系统(如 Hadoop、S3)。
  • 日志的安全性:日志中可能包含敏感信息,需要采取加密和访问控制措施,确保数据安全。

3. 日志分析的工具推荐

以下是一些常用的日志分析工具:

  • ELK Stack:由 Elasticsearch、Logstash 和 Kibana 组成,是一个功能强大的日志分析平台。
  • Splunk:Splunk 是一个商业化的日志分析工具,功能强大且易于使用。
  • Fluentd:Fluentd 是一个开源的日志收集工具,支持多种数据格式和存储后端。

四、指标采集与日志分析的结合应用

指标采集和日志分析是云原生监控的两个重要环节,它们相辅相成,共同为企业提供全面的监控能力。

1. 指标与日志的关联分析

通过将指标和日志数据关联起来,企业可以更全面地了解系统的运行状态。例如,当系统 CPU 使用率异常升高时,可以通过日志分析定位到具体的请求或操作。

2. 数据中台的应用

数据中台是企业数字化转型的重要基础设施,它可以将指标和日志数据进行整合、存储和分析,为企业提供统一的数据视图。通过数据中台,企业可以更好地利用数据驱动决策。

3. 数字孪生与数字可视化

数字孪生是通过数字化手段构建物理世界的虚拟模型,而数字可视化则是将数据以直观的方式呈现出来。通过结合指标采集和日志分析,企业可以构建实时的数字孪生系统,并通过数字可视化技术展示系统的运行状态。


五、云原生监控技术的未来发展趋势

随着云计算、大数据和人工智能技术的不断发展,云原生监控技术也将迎来新的发展机遇。以下是未来云原生监控技术的几个发展趋势:

  1. 智能化监控:通过人工智能技术,监控系统可以自动识别异常模式,并提供智能化的报警和建议。
  2. 边缘计算:随着边缘计算的普及,监控技术将向边缘端延伸,实现更实时、更高效的监控。
  3. 多云环境支持:企业越来越倾向于使用多云策略,监控技术需要支持多种云平台和环境。

六、总结与展望

云原生监控技术是企业数字化转型的重要支撑,指标采集和日志分析是其中的核心环节。通过合理采集和分析指标与日志数据,企业可以全面了解系统的运行状态,并通过数据中台、数字孪生和数字可视化技术实现业务价值。

未来,随着技术的不断发展,云原生监控技术将更加智能化、高效化和多样化,为企业提供更强大的支持。


申请试用

申请试用

申请试用

申请试用&下载资料
点击袋鼠云官网申请免费试用:https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:https://www.dtstack.com/resources/1004/?src=bbs

免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。
0条评论
社区公告
  • 大数据领域最专业的产品&技术交流社区,专注于探讨与分享大数据领域有趣又火热的信息,专业又专注的数据人园地

最新活动更多
微信扫码获取数字化转型资料